Covered in the docs, https://docs.puppetlabs.com/guides/file_serving.html

remove the string "files/" from the source statement within your file resource.

I am new on puppet, got a test lab of two ubuntu 14.04 servers, same
network installed puppetmaster and agent successfully, installed
certificates and could get the initial catalog  and sync invoking puppet
agent --test without issues.

I tried to push a test file from the master for testing, without success

PuupetMaster: srv1
node: srv2

*site.pp file*
#/etc/puppet/manifests/site.pp
node default {}
node 'srv2'{include test}

*Test Module directories and files
*#/etc/puppet/modules/test*
*#/etc/puppet/modules/test/files/test.txt
#/etc/puppet/modules/test/manifests/init.pp
class test {

file {'test.txt':
         source => 'puppet:///modules/test/files/test.txt',
         path => '/usr/local/bin/test.txt',
         ensure => 'present',
         owner => 'root',
         group => 'root',
         mode => 0700,
}

}

when I run puppet agent --test on srv2 node this is the output
*
root@srv2:/# puppet agent --test
Info: Retrieving pluginfacts
Info: Retrieving plugin
Info: Caching catalog for srv2.home
Info: Applying configuration version '1453038058'
Error: /Stage[main]/Test/File[test.txt]: Could not evaluate: Could not
retrieve information from environment production source(s)
puppet:///modules/test/files/test.txt
Notice: Finished catalog run in 0.07 seconds

*the file definitely is on the master*
root@srv1:/# ls -hal /etc/puppet/modules/test/files/test.txt
-rw-r--r-- 1 root root 0 Jan 17 13:38
/etc/puppet/modules/test/files/test.txt


*As I said I am new on Puppet, creating modules and classes, did not
have a problem when run this as single manifest, any given help will be
very much appreciated
